(ARW) closed at $223.03, up 2.62% on the day, as buying interest pushed the stock above its recent trading range. The current price sits above a key support level at $211.88, while the next major resistance stands at $234.18, suggesting room for further upside if momentum continues.

Trading volume on the session appeared elevated relative to recent averages, indicating heightened investor participation behind the price move. The broader technology sector, particularly the electronic components distribution space, has seen a pickup in sentiment as demand for semiconductors and industrial electronics remains resilient. Arrow Electronics, as a leading distributor of electronic components and enterprise computing solutions, may be benefiting from renewed supply chain optimism and steady end-market orders. The 2.62% advance reflects a constructive shift in near-term sentiment, possibly tied to improving macroeconomic data or company-specific developments such as inventory management progress. However, without confirmed fundamental catalysts, the move appears to be driven more by technical breakout dynamics and sector rotation. The stock's relative strength compared to the broader market could be a sign that investors are favoring names with exposure to cyclical recovery themes. If volume continues to expand on further upward moves, the trend could gain additional credibility. Conversely, a lack of follow-through may test the sustainability of this rally. From a technical perspective, Arrow Electronics has established a clear support base at $211.88, a level that has held firm in recent pullbacks and now serves as a critical floor. The stock's ability to close above $223 suggests it is attempting to build on a short-term uptrend. The next major resistance level at $234.18 represents a key price point where selling pressure could emerge, as it marks prior highs and a potential profit-taking zone. Momentum indicators are showing signs of improvement. The Relative Strength Index (RSI) has likely moved into the mid-to-high 50s range, reflecting growing bullish momentum without entering overbought territory. Moving averages may be in a supportive configuration, with the 50-day moving average potentially rising toward the 200-day moving average, though no crossover has been confirmed. The price action above the recent consolidation range could be a sign that buyers are gaining control, but the stock remains below its 52-week highs, leaving room for trend development. Traders will watch whether ARW can hold above $223 on a closing basis to confirm the breakout. Looking ahead, Arrow Electronics may attempt to test the $234.18 resistance level if current buying interest persists. A successful breakout above that zone could open the path toward further upside, potentially targeting the next psychological round number near $240. Conversely, if the stock fails to sustain gains above $223, it could pull back toward the support at $211.88. A break below that level would likely negate the bullish setup and suggest a return to a trading range. Key factors that could influence future performance include upcoming earnings results, where revenue growth and margin trends will be closely scrutinized. Additionally, changes in semiconductor demand, global supply chain conditions, and interest rate expectations may impact the stock's trajectory. Macroeconomic data releases, such as manufacturing PMI reports, could also drive directional moves. The broader market environment, particularly the performance of the technology sector, will remain an important variable. Investors should monitor volume levels and price behavior around the identified support and resistance zones for clues about the next sustained move.
